Tractor show returning to AtkinsonATKINSON — The 48th annual Antique Engine and Tractor Working Farm Show will be held Sept. 18-20. The annual show is where the AETA members harvest corn and beans with mid-1900s equipment, thresh oats or wheat, run a saw mill, plow and demonstrate gas engines as they were used from the early to mid-1900s. The show also includes demonstrations, exhibits and food. Each year, the AETA features a different brand of antique engine or tractor, and this year will feature Oliver tractors.
